Day-to-Day Responsibilities
- Review and interpret technical blueprints, drawings, and work orders to plan fabrication steps accurately.
- Measure, cut, shape, and prepare metals or related materials using shop tools and equipment such as saws, shears, and presses.
- Perform welding, grinding, fitting, and assembly of components to meet required dimensions and tolerances.
- Inspect finished pieces for quality, correct any defects, and document completed work according to shop standards.
-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work area while following all established safety procedures and equipment guidelines.
- Collaborate with shop team members to coordinate material flow and prioritize daily tasks that keep production moving efficiently.
Skills & Qualifications
- Proven ability to read and understand blueprints, schematics, and fabricating instructions with precision.
- Hands-on experience operating common fabrication tools, welders, grinders, and measuring instruments.
- Strong manual dexterity, attention to detail, and aptitude for producing consistent, high-quality work.
- Basic knowledge of metal properties, welding techniques, and shop safety practices.
- Physical capability to stand for extended periods, lift materials as needed, and work in a typical industrial shop setting.
- Reliable work habits, willingness to learn specific processes used at Apco, and effective communication with supervisors and co-workers.
